The Rise of Corporate Wellness Programs
With rising healthcare costs putting pressure on bottom lines, many companies have recognized the financial benefits of promoting employee wellness. A growing body of research shows that comprehensive wellness programs can help reduce medical costs and improve productivity.
Reducing healthcare spending - Studies have found that medical costs are generally 10-15% lower for employees who participate in wellness programs compared to non-participants. Factors like reduced absenteeism, fewer doctor visits, less chronic disease, and fewer hospitalizations all contribute to lower spending. Some programs have even achieved a $3 return for every $1 spent on initiatives.
